
These photographs were taken in a small clearing in the forests of Petra, Maine. You won't find Petra on a map but it's in the St. John Valley of northern Aroostook County, not far from the St. John River and the Canadian border. Nobody lives in Petra except for the bears, moose, deer, and other forest creatures that we will meet on these pages.
These and other photographs on this site were taken by a Primos Truth Cam 35 wildlife camera, which has been mounted on trees in the forest since before the snow melted this spring, and which has held up to one of the wettest springs and summers we've experienced. The camera will take still photographs or 10-second videos in any light conditions, using infrared or flash photography when necessary.
